When you tow something the pulling force has to be down low, aligned with the load, to make it efficient. With the human body, given the height of your hands, it will always be easier to push a load than to try and tow it. The angular force when pushing a wheelbarrow, along with the weight of your body, helps the wheelbarrow along. If you turn around and try to pull it, your body takes that angular force instead of the front wheel. Like, instead of the lever and wheel doing the work, you have to not just move the load along, but lift it too. In short, there’s a reason why you can’t find something like this. It’s the same reason that why you look at wagons or pull carts, the handle is connected as low to the load as possible, and may likely have an angle built into it, also the same reason why flatbed type push carts say right in them “push, don’t pull.” Same with wheelbarrows. In short, you’re going to hurt yourself.
